South Dakota Code § 36-12-19.1

Continuing education requirement--Waiver--Promulgation of rules

All registered veterinarians licensed pursuant to this chapter shall complete annual courses of study in subjects related to the practice of veterinary medicine. The Board of Veterinary Medical Examiners may, however, waive the continuing education requirement in the case of a certified illness, undue hardship, or for veterinarians not engaged in acts constituting the practice of veterinary medicine as defined in §
36-12-1
. The board may promulgate rules pursuant to chapter
1-26
to govern the minimum amount and type of continuing education in veterinary medicine to be required annually of each licensed veterinarian seeking renewal of registration pursuant to §
36-12-19
.
